The U-M CEW+ Scholarship Application for the 2020-21 school year is now available online. CEW+ Scholarship applicants must be enrolled at the University of Michigan (Ann Arbor, Flint, or Dearborn campus) during the year for which the scholarship is awarded. Interested students can apply for admission to U-M and the CEW+ Scholarship concurrently. Eligible candidates include undergraduate, graduate, and professional students of any gender identity who are primary caregivers, whose education has been interrupted, or who are actively engaged in F.E.M.M.E.S., GEECS, WISE, WISE-RP, or SWE and working towards a STEM degree.
For complete eligibility criteria and more information about the application process, visit cew.umich.edu/funding/cew-scholarships.
Awards range from $1,000 to $11,000, with some larger amounts awarded.
DEADLINE EXTENDED: Applications are due May 7, 2020, 11:59 PM.
The CEW+ Scholarship Program, which today serves women and underserved students, was established in 1970 to honor the academic performance and potential of women whose education has been interrupted and to commemorate the one-hundredth anniversary of the admission of women to the University of Michigan.
Thanks to the generosity of individuals, organizations, clubs, and foundations, CEW+ has awarded over 1,800 scholarships since 1970. CEW+ Scholarships are invaluable and unique in that they are tailored to complement a student’s existing aid package. With support from our generous donors, CEW+ was able to expand the program in 2008 to include additional scholarships for students of all genders.
CEW+ empowers women and underserved individuals in the University of Michigan and surrounding communities by serving as an advocate and providing resources to help them reach their academic, financial, and professional potential.
